Treaty between the Republic of Finland and the Russian Federation of 1992

E1145857 UNEXPLORED

The Treaty between the Republic of Finland and the Russian Federation of 1992 is a post–Cold War bilateral agreement that redefined and normalized political and security relations between Finland and Russia on a more equal and non-allied basis.
